Какова политика Ubuntu для выпуска пользовательских ядер?
Команда Ubuntu выпускает собственные ядра для своего распространения.
Например, мой текущий - 4.4.0-53, в то время как последний стабильный - 4.8.15, а последний долгосрочный - 4.4.39 (оба согласно kernel.org). Поиск не выявил, как команда Ubuntu исправляет ядро для его загрузки.
Какие патчи он применяет к вышестоящему ядру, что делает бэкпорт из вышестоящего кода ядра?
Как можно соотнести строки версий, такие как 4.4.0-53, со схемой нумерации ядра vanilla?
1 ответ
Команда ядра Ubuntu имеет довольно хорошие журналы изменений, которые могут ответить на многие ваши вопросы.
Например, я вижу, что последний linux-image-4.4.0-57-generic
содержит исправления из исходной версии Linux 4.4.35, а также около 40 новых исправлений командой ядра Ubuntu (исправление CVE, исправление конфигурации ядра, добавление еще нескольких драйверов и т. д.).
Журнал изменений находится здесь:
/usr/share/doc/linux-image-4.4.0-57-generic/changelog.Debian.gz
Вы можете прочитать это (например) с less
:
less /usr/share/doc/linux-image-4.4.0-57-generic/changelog.Debian.gz
Вы также можете прочитать его перед обновлением ядра, например, с помощью сочетания клавиш C в aptitude
или работает:
apt changelog linux-image-4.4.0-57-generic